Shahnaz Fatmi

'Prof Dr Shahnaz Fatmi' (Urdu: شہناز فاطمى; Hindi: शहनाज फातमी; born Shahnaz Bano on 5 January 1949), is an Indian Hindi and Urdu language poet and writer. She used her takhallus (pen names) of Fatmi (Urdu: فاطمى; Hindi: फातमी). She is the daughter of Syed Sultan Ahmed (Behzad Fatmi) and is belong from Shekhpura Village, District Munger (Bihar), India. Her father was Syed Sultan Ahmed, a well known Urdu Poet of his time and Son of Great Poet Khan Bahadur Syed Ali Mohammad Shad Azimabadi[1] and worked as Deputy Collector for Bihar Civil Service. She is also daughter-in-law of well known Urdu poet Raza Naqvi Wahi

Life

Being the daughter of well read family. She got guidance in the house. Her father Behzad Fatmi was in Civil Service and well educated, her big brother Aley Ahmed alias Prof. Anjum Fatmi, elder sister Mrs Imteyaz fatmi were well read and established writers. Hence Shahnaz Fatmi got initial education in the house under the umbrella of her parents/siblings.

Education

Completed her schooling from Siwan, Bihar and High School from Purnea Girl's High School in 1964 and Graduation (B.A Hons.) from Ranchi Women's College, Ranchi, Bihar, India in 1967 and Post Graduation(Political Science) from Patna University, Patna, Bihar in 1969 and Doctorate Degree(Political Science) from Magadh University Patna, Bihar in 1989.

Career

In 1972 Dr Shahnaz Fatmi taught Political Science in R.J.M College Saharsa, Mithila University, Darbhanga. Then she transferred to J.D.W. College Patna a constituent unit of Magadh University Bodh Gaya and promoted as Professor in 1991. Later she got appointed as University Head in Political Science Department in Magadh University, Bodh Gaya, Bihar. In year 2014 she got retired from the post of H.O.D Political Science from J.D.W. College, Patna, Bihar.

Other Published Writings

She has analysed more than 2 dozen on books, written almost four dozen of articles and did trails of several books, preface and opinions. Also she has translated many Urdu Poetry books in Hindi of well known poet Raza Naqvi Wahi.

Other Services

Dr Shahnaz Fatmi worked as Controller of exams R.J.M college Saharsa. She also worked as N.S.S Program Officer in J.D.W. College Patna Bihar and Chief editor of Dipti College Magazine. She appeared in many of the National Channel like Doordarshan, ETV, etc.
